I would not, at all, be surprised.

How else does stuff like Pazuzu and DCFS get written?

Actually, I'm pretty sure that's designers who are thinking from a DM's point of view only, who create things that are great for story purposes but insanely abusable in the hands of any player.  It's the same people who made that campaign where all the doors were made of Adamantium or Mithral... so that the first player to realize he's got Fabricate and Shrink Item on his spell list just falls over in a giggling fit for an hour before he can deal with that fact.
